2021-1958 RESOLUTION NO. 2021-1958
A resolution authorizing the City of Janesville's submittal of a grant application to the
Wisconsin Department of Natural Resources to secure principal forgiveness funding for
Private Side Iron Water Service Line Replacement.
WHEREAS, the replacement of Iron service lines that were once connected downstream from a
lead service line in the community is a matter of public health and safety; and
WHEREAS, the City has removed all the active and known lead service lines in the community;
and
WHEREAS, the Common Council of the City of Janesville recognizes the importance of safety
and maintaining the City's infrastructure; and
WHEREAS, the City staff have inventoried the properties connected to the public water system
and have determined that there are approximately 929 private side Iron services in the system;
and
WHEREAS, the City staff believe this funding will remove 581 private side Iron services and the
City would use the mentioned Wisconsin Department of Natural Resources (WDNR)grant funding
to cover the total cost of the removal and replacement. The property owner will incur no costs for
this replacement of their private Iron water service line; and
WHEREAS, the staff estimate the cost of private Iron service replacement for eligible residential
properties is $2.688M, which is the amount of the grant request; and
